HIGHLIGHTS:
The GC1380H and its color counterpart, the GC1380CH, are high-speed versions of the very popular GC1380. The ultra-compact GC1380H/GC1380CH is a very sensitive, high-resolution CCD camera with Gigabit Ethernet interface (GigE Visionâ„¢) that runs 30 frames per second at full-resolution. The GC1380H/GC1380CH is the highest performance GigE Vision-based camera on the market. It incorporates the incomparable Sony ICX285 CCD sensor that uses ExView technology to provide high-sensitivity, excellent antiblooming, and superb image quality. The camera interface uses standard gigabit Ethernet hardware and cables that can have lengths up to 100 meters (330 ft) long using conventional Cat-5e network cable. Applications for the GC1380H include industrial inspection, machine vision, microscopy, ophthalmology, fluorescence, aeronautical and aerospace, public security, surveillance, and traffic imaging.

FEATURES:
- High resolution - 1.4 megapixel (1360x1024)
- Fast frame rate - 30 frames per second at full resolution
- High sensitivity
- Exceptional image quality
- Sony ICX285 2/3" Progressive scan CCD
- Global shutter (Snapshot shutter)
- Very small and light weight
- Gigabit Ethernet interface
- GigE Vision compliant
- Long cables - up to 100 m on network cabling
- Region of Interest readout (AOI partial scan), independent x and y control with 1 pixel resolution
- Binning modes
- Software development kit
- Asynchronous external trigger and sync I/O
- Imaging modes: free-running, external trigger, fixed rate, software trigger
- Fixed rate control: 0.001 fps to maximum frame rate
- External trigger delay is 0 to 60 seconds in 1µs increments
- External trigger event: rising edge, falling edge, any edge, level high, level low
- Exposure time is 10µs to 60 seconds in 1µs increments
- Gain is 0 to 33dB
- Horizontal binning is 1 to 8 pixels
- Vertical binning is 1 to 14 rows
- Pixel formats: Mono8, Mono16 (monochrome versions only), Bayer8, Bayer16, RGB24, YUV411, YUV422, YUV444, BGR24, RGBA24, BGRA24
- Sync out modes: trigger ready, trigger input, exposing, readout, imaging, strobe, and GPO

| SPECIFICATIONS: |
| Tpd | 10ns for non-isolated I/O, 1.3µs for isolated I/O |
| Color Sensor Filter Pattern (GC1380CH on | Bayer |
| I/O | 1 isolated input/output, 1 non-isolated input/output, 1 RS-232 input/output |
| Trigger Jitter | ±20ns for non-isolated I/O, ±0.5us for isolated I/O |
| Operating Temperature | 0 to 50 Celsius, special care is required when operating camera in a warm environment |
| Sensor Shutter Type | Progressive Interline |
| Digitization | 12 Bits |
| Sensor Type | Sony ICX285AL CCD (ICX285AQ for color) |
| Hardware Interface Standard | IEEE 802.3 1000BASE-T, 100BASE-TX |
| Weight | 111g |
| Full Resolution Frame Rate | 30 fps |
| Operating Humidity | 20 to 80% non-condensing |
| Image Resolution | 1360 x 1024 pixels |
| Trigger Latency | 2µs for non-isolated I/O, 10µs for isolated I/O |
| Frame Rate, 640 x 480 ROI | 55 fps |
| Software Interface Standard | GigE Vision Standard 1.0 |
| Pixel Size | 6.45µm x 6.45µm |
| Optical Format | 2/3 inch |
| Size | 33mm (height) x 46mm (width) x 59mm (length) |
| Lens Mount | C-mount with adjustable back focus |
| Power Requirements | Less than 3.5W (5V to 17V), cameras have been tested at 12V |
